I went down a similar road when I worked for Central Tractor/Quality/Country General many years ago. Now I am recalling all the headaches that company gave me that did not need to happen. I remember we were selling a line of go carts and I get called into the store office and get told in no uncertain terms no support of this product line through the store. The customer must deal directly with the manufacturer. Before I know it the family of a guy I knew from college comes in with a problem. I get threatened with termination if I intercede. Next comes bad feelings by the customer but I could not afford to lose my job then so I was a good company employee. Plenty of other bad incidents with other policies. Got tired of it and quit. Trouble was the next place was worse. I never worked for TSC but understand it is a good place to be if you think you have too many friends as you will lose a few at a minimum. I could use an off farm job right now but my level of trust with employers has certainly been damaged and has not recovered.
